On a BBB or BBW you can connect a HUB with multiple device connected on HUB. Then do a repeated Connect and Disconnect of the HUB, This should trigger a BABBLE interrupt. Not all HUB's might not lead you to a BABBLE condition. > Regards, > > Tony > > 8< ---------------------- > From: Tony Lindgren > Date: Wed, 4 Feb 2015 06:28:49 -0800 > Subject: [PATCH] usb: musb: Fix getting a generic phy for musb_dsps > > We still have a combination of legacy phys and generic phys in > use so we need to support both types of phy for musb_dsps.c. > > Cc: Brian Hutchinson > Signed-off-by: Tony Lindgren > > --- a/drivers/usb/musb/musb_dsps.c > +++ b/drivers/usb/musb/musb_dsps.c > @@ -457,12 +457,27 @@ static int dsps_musb_init(struct musb *musb) > if (IS_ERR(musb->xceiv)) > return PTR_ERR(musb->xceiv); > > + musb->phy = devm_phy_get(dev->parent, "usb2-phy"); > + > /* Returns zero if e.g. not clocked */ > rev = dsps_readl(reg_base, wrp->revision); > if (!rev) > return -ENODEV; > > usb_phy_init(musb->xceiv); > + if (IS_ERR(musb->phy)) { > + musb->phy = NULL; > + } else { > + ret = phy_init(musb->phy); > + if (ret < 0) > + return ret; > + ret = phy_power_on(musb->phy); > + if (ret) { > + phy_exit(musb->phy); > + return ret; > + } > + } > + > setup_timer(&glue->timer, otg_timer, (unsigned long) musb); > > /* Reset the musb */ > @@ -502,6 +517,8 @@ static int dsps_musb_exit(struct musb *musb) > > del_timer_sync(&glue->timer); > usb_phy_shutdown(musb->xceiv); > + phy_power_off(musb->phy); > + phy_exit(musb->phy); > debugfs_remove_recursive(glue->dbgfs_root); > > return 0; > @@ -610,7 +627,7 @@ static int dsps_musb_reset(struct musb *musb) > struct device *dev = musb->controller; > struct dsps_glue *glue = dev_get_drvdata(dev->parent); > const struct dsps_musb_wrapper *wrp = glue->wrp; > - int session_restart = 0; > + int session_restart = 0, error; > > if (glue->sw_babble_enabled) > session_restart = sw_babble_control(musb); > @@ -624,8 +641,14 @@ static int dsps_musb_reset(struct musb *musb) > dsps_writel(musb->ctrl_base, wrp->control, (1 << wrp->reset)); > usleep_range(100, 200); > usb_phy_shutdown(musb->xceiv); > + error = phy_power_off(musb->phy); > + if (error) > + dev_err(dev, "phy shutdown failed: %i\n", error); > usleep_range(100, 200); > usb_phy_init(musb->xceiv); > + error = phy_power_on(musb->phy); > + if (error) > + dev_err(dev, "phy powerup failed: %i\n", error); > session_restart = 1; > } > -- To unsubscribe from this list: send the line "unsubscribe linux-usb" in the body of a message to majordomo-u79uwXL29TY76Z2rM5mHXA@public.gmane.org More majordomo info at http://vger.kernel.org/majordomo-info.html
